In the last few months, Xiaomi has launched several new models of smartphones. Among them Redmi Note 4Redmi Pro, MI5S, MI Mix Etc. are significant. Coming to the market in August 2018 Redmi Pro The smartphone is Xiaomi’s first phone with two cameras on the back. And there is a selfie camera on the front. It also has an AMOLED display. Redmi Pro is Xiaomi’s first AMOLED display rich phone. There are also unibody metal structures. There is a fingerprint sensor with home button on the front of the phone. I have been using a Xiaomi Redmi Pro phone for over a month now. Here is my experience.

First of all, I would like to give the detailed specification of the device:

  • 5.5 inch LTPS AMOLED display (1080 x 1920p resolution, 401ppi). 18 million colors.
  • Android 7 Marshmallow OS, MIUI 7
  • MediaTek processor with 10 cores.
  • Three different variations. MediaTek Helio X20 (2.1 GHz) processor (Standard Edition) with 32 GB storage + 3 GB RAM. MediaTek Helio X25 (2.5 GHz) processor (high edition) with 64 GB storage + 3 GB RAM. MediaTek Helio X25 (2.5 GHz) processor (exclusive edition) with 128 GB storage + 4 GB RAM.
  • Mali T60 MP4 GPU
  • Hybrid microSD card slot, expandable up to 128 GB (in that case SIM 2 cannot be used)
  • Two lenses in the main camera on the back of the phone. One is 13 megapixels and the other is 5 megapixels (f / 2.0). The front camera is 5 megapixels (f / 2.0). These are capable of recording full HD video
  • Dual SIM Support, Home Button Fingerprint Sensor, Forge, WiFi, Bluetooth 4, USB-C Port (OTG Support), Infrared Remote
  • The phone weighs 164 grams and has a 4050 mAh lithium ion battery
  • Three color variations in Silver, Gold and Gray

I am using the standard model of Redmi Pro, which has 32 GB storage and 3 GB RAM. This time I am sharing my experience.

Design

Like the full metal body of the Redmi Pro. This is made more attractive by having a very limited amount of space around the screen. The edges of the screen are slightly curved, which you will also like. There is a notification light on the left side of the earpiece. There are two capacitive buttons on either side of the home button, which cannot be seen when the lights are off. This type of button design is suitable for this phone. If the button was printed like the Redmi Note 3, it would not fit.

xiaomi-redmi-pro-hero

The special feature of the home button is that it can be worked with the push of a button, but it can be continued with a touch. If you turn on the Home button’s ‘Tap’ functionality from Settings, you will no longer have to press the Home button, but will be able to return to the Home screen by touching it. Quick touch (tapping) on ​​the screen twice in a row turns on the screen light, which is called ‘double tap’ feature. Then the phone can be unlocked with the help of fingerprint. The fingerprint sensor is off when the screen is off. In my experience, the double tap feature doesn’t always work. After quickly touching the screen 5-6 times instead of twice, the screen wakes up (monitor light turns on). I think Shaomi should do more with the double tap feature. The screen can also be turned on by pressing the Power, Home and Volume buttons.

Redmi Pro has a glossy metal casing on the back of the phone, with a sleek landscape design. This is known as ‘brushed metal’ design. It looks like a sack that encloses with a drawstring. That is why it is called brushed metal design.

redmi-pro-bottom

At the top of the device is a headphone jack and remote controller (IR / infrared) sensor and secondary microphone. At the bottom end is the primary microphone, USB-C port and loudspeaker.

This phone uses USB Type-C port. The micro USB ports that are currently used in most Android phones require that one end of the plug be placed at the top and the other end at the bottom when connecting the data cable. But the advantage of USB-C is that you can put any end of the data cable up or down when connecting the specific cable to the phone, so that the phone can be charged with the eyes closed. There is no possibility of reverse port.

Sensor

Redmi Pro phones have almost all the sensors that are usually needed. Notable sensors are fingerprint, gyroscope, accelerometer, proximity sensor and compass. There is also GPS, WiFi, FM radio (with recorder) and Bluetooth 4.

Screen

I have already mentioned the screen specification of Redmi Pro. I am reminding you again. It has a 5.5 inch LTPS AMOLED display (1080 x 1920 p resolution, 401 ppi, 16 million colors). The brightness and color contrast of the screen is quite beautiful. I like it. Touch sensitivity is good. I’m not using any screen protector glass. So far no scratches on the screen.

Software

Xiaomi Redmi Pro phone has Android 8.0 Marshmallow operating system. It also has MIUI 7 user interface (launcher). If you’ve been a regular visitor to this site, you may remember, before In the review of Redmi Note 3 I talked about my favorite thing about MIUI’s design. Now again, MIUI’s design is really nice, and it’s gotten even more beautiful in the 8th edition. It has some additional benefits. Shaomi’s own security app has many more features including antivirus, app permissions, battery management, spam message / call filter, network test, data usage control, file cleaning.

screenshot_2016-11-12-20-51-53-963_com-miui-home

If you do not give ‘auto start’ permission to certain apps through the security app, then those apps will not work properly. This is for security reasons but in some cases it is also a cause of problems. For example, if you don’t give the Gmail app auto-start permission, it won’t synchronize when a new email arrives after the phone is turned on. As a result, you will not know the news of new emails until you open the Gmail app.

screenshot_2016-11-12-20-56-59-170_com-miui-home

If your Xiaomi phone does not have Global ROM, it will not have Google Play Store. You have to install it yourself. Although Shaomi has its own app store ‘MI Store’, you will find very few necessary apps there. So you have to take the Play Store through the ‘Google Installer’ app. That’s what I did.

MIUI Eight In this version you can create a separate user account by creating ‘second space’ in the phone. You can also copy any app and leave it for other users to use as a new active app. It is possible to lock applications or other options using the app lock feature. Then, even when the phone is unlocked, you have to verify the new password / fingerprint to launch those apps or options.

MIUI has an automatic call recorder option, although recording conversations without someone’s permission can be considered unethical in many cases.

Having a backup-restore option allows you to restore all your settings, contacts and apps, leaving a backup.

Simply put, Redmi Pro’s software and user interface are like a choice.

The camera

I know you’re curious about the Redmi Pro’s camera. In this part, the size of the photo taken with Redmi Pro is sometimes reduced and posted. It will give you an idea of ​​its ability to capture light.

img_20161012_141021

The camera quality of the Redmi Pro is better than the Redmi Note 3. The front camera is the same as the previous models. However, having two lenses in the back camera will give you some extra benefits. By default, only the 13-megapixel lens (the lens at the top) of the back camera is used for taking pictures.

img_20161107_203052_hht

Both lenses are used in stereo mode. Then the size of the still image increases (8-9 MB) which is 3-4 MB in case of a lens.

vegetables-redmi-pro

The focus of images taken in stereo mode can be changed later. There is also a light 3D effect, which is not possible in the default mode.

If there is good light, beautiful pictures are taken on the phone. It would not be right to expect better pictures on this budget phone. Redmi Pro’s camera quality average in low light.

img_20161103_180639

Turn on the flash to get a better picture. I wasn’t too impressed with the Redmi Note 3’s camera, but the Redmi Pro’s camera is relatively good.

Audio and music

No earphones are provided with the Redmi Pro phone. This is a common occurrence in the case of Xiaomi phones. The call quality and music quality of this phone is good. FM radio runs without earphones, the sound quality is not bad. Some of Shaomi’s Piston brand earphones / headphones are available at prices ranging from Rs. 800 to Rs. 1000+. If you buy them, you can enjoy the audio quite well.

Battery

The battery backup of Xiaomi Pro phone is excellent. Even if you keep the data on all the time and browse for three-four hours, one day it will go away effortlessly. With the help of the phone’s charger, it takes 2 to 3 hours for the battery to be fully charged. If the battery level is less than 30% or so, then the phone gets heated significantly when charged (35-36 degree Celsius according to the security app). Chargers and ports also heat up significantly.

However, if you use it continuously for a long time, the phone will not get so hot. The data that came with my Redmi Note 3 charger was lost in just 8-9 months. I care a lot about my devices, so it doesn’t feel good to lose data on the Redmi Note 3 just like that. Let’s see how this Redmi Pro cable works.

USB-C

The Redmi Pro’s data is only USB-C type so you can’t connect the most popular micro USB cables to it right now.

usb-c-micro-usb-img

Understand the difference between USB-C and the currently widely used micro USB connector by looking at the picture above. USB-C is capable of providing high speed and power flow using advanced technology. However, since it is still not very common, so for now you have to buy a micro USB >> USB-C adapter, or you have to carry a charger-data cable to go somewhere. Otherwise, when the charge is over, it will not work without seeing your own appearance on the display of the closed mobile.

Xiaomi Cloud

Shaomi has a variety of services that are extremely useful. Phonebooks can be synchronized in MI Cloud. You can keep pictures, audio, video etc. in its 5 GB free cloud storage.

MI Assistant

Xiaomi also has virtual assistant apps like Microsoft Cortana, Google Alo and Apple Siri. Its name is MI Assistant, which currently only works in Chinese. Launching the app and giving voice commands, I don’t understand what “Hong Chong Pong Chang Pew” means. Hopefully in the near future it will (at least) understand English.

PC Suite Software

Remember the Nokia PC Suite / Avi Suite / Nokia Suite software? Those softwares could be installed on the computer to sync Nokia phone data, backup and software updates, etc. could be done. Xiaomi also has a similar software called MI PC Suite. But MI PC Suite doesn’t work with Redmi Pro at all. This software works partially with the Redmi Note 3, but it cannot detect the Redmi Pro phone.

Conclusion

Xiaomi Redmi Note 3 In my experience there were some negative points, most of which were overcome Redmi Pro. However, it is a bit frustrating not being able to integrate it with PC Suite software. I am 80% satisfied with Redmi Pro’s speed, performance, design, screen, software and more. The phone has never hung up yet. However, its back button became useless a few times, which started working again after restarting the phone. All in all, I will give the phone 60 numbers out of 100.
